Default dha coin

Hi, can anyone cast any light on the origins of the coin on the butt of my latest dha. The photos are a little poor I am afraid.

It is a coin from Thailand, a Satang. They were minted between 1908 and 1937. Sorry, can not identify the exact year, I am more involved in Ottoman coins and can not read Thai figures. Please find enclosed a copy from Standard Catalogue of World Coins, 1984, 10th edition.

I just found out that the year is written on the reverse side, so it is impossible to read it on your coin... ... unless you remove it...
